    Here are 10 people search tips and online resources for locating past friends and family members without paying someone to do it for you. With a little time, effort and creativity, you can locate a person without a professional investigator. If you decide that you do need the help of an investigator to locate a person, make sure you research the professional qualifications and reputation of the individual before you pay any fees or give any personal information to them.

    1. WRITE IT DOWN --

    Write down everything you know about the person you are looking for, including: past addresses; high school(s) and universities attended; names of family members; hobbies; last name(s); nicknames; job profession(s); organizations involved with, as well as any other personal identifiers that you can remember about the person.

    These personal identifiers will help you focus your people search and will often help lead your search efforts. This information can be changed as you move forward with your search. You may also want to keep a list of searches that you have already used so you don't repeat your efforts.

    2. WHITE PAGES --

    One of your first searches should be free online white pages, like whitepages.com or 411.com. Free white pages allow you to search using various methods like "city and state" searches; "state only" searches or "all states" searches. In addition, you can try last name only searches in situations where the person has an uncommon last name. A last name only search can also help you identify possible relatives of that person to contact. If you don't find what you are looking for online, spend a little money on paid directory assistance.

    3. FREE PEOPLE SEARCHES --

    There are some excellent free people searches on the web that typically contain more listings than free white pages. These searches include daplus.us , zabasearch.com , zoominfo.com and a few others. If you can't find a person listed on free white pages, you will definitely want to try these alternatives.

    4. REVERSE LOOKUP --

    If you have a phone number ( but no address ) for a person or you have an address ( but no phone number ), you will want to do a reverse search to find the missing information. Most free online directory assistance sites have a reverse phone number and reverse address option. Two of the better reverse searches are located on daplus.us and whitepages.com.

    You can also try reversing a phone number or address by entering it into a search engine like Google or Yahoo.

    5. MUTUAL CONTACTS --

    Contact any mutual friends, colleagues or relations that you share with the person you are looking for. One or more of these shared contacts may be able to put you in touch with the person.

    6. SEARCH ENGINES --

    Search Engines like Google and Yahoo make great people searches; but don't expect to just enter a name and get your magic answer. This is where the information you wrote down in Tip #1 will come in handy. Use these personal identifiers in your search engine queries to weed out unwanted search results and zero in on the person you are trying to find.
